COURSE: WMGT 595 Staff Engineer Leadership

OBJECTIVE:  For each student to comprehend engineer roles and responsibilities while serving in a staff billet above the tactical level (e.g., service component, JTF, MAJCOM, NAF, forward operating agency).
DESCRIPTION:  In this course, students will learn how to apply leadership principles to the responsibilities of a staff engineer. Topics include Global Force Management, Civil Engineer governance, staff planning products, and up-to-date organizational mission briefs. The course is self-paced online with approximately 8-12 hours of content.

CEUs: 2.0
PRIMARY AUDIENCE:  Civil Engineers (E-5 – E-9; O-2 – O-5; and DoD Civilians) serving in or selected to serve in an engineer staff position.
SECONDARY AUDIENCE:  None.
PREREQUISITES: None
DELIVERY METHOD(S):  Online Course
